Peter Pan is a magical boy who never grows up and can fly through the air to a wonderful place called Neverland, where he lives with fairies, pirates, and other kids called the Lost Boys. He loves going on exciting adventures, fighting the mean pirate Captain Hook, and teaching children like Wendy how to fly so they can join him in his amazing world.

1. The Boy Who Could Fly

All children grow up, except one.

In London, there lived the Darling family.

There were three children: Wendy, John,

and Michael. They loved to play games

and tell stories about a magical boy

named Peter Pan.

Their parents, Mr. and Mrs. Darling,

thought these were just make-believe stories.

But their dog Nana knew better.

She was not just any dog - she was

the children's nursemaid, and she took

very good care of them.

One night, Mrs. Darling saw a strange boy

at the window. He flew away quickly,

but his shadow got stuck!

Nana caught the shadow and Mrs. Darling

rolled it up and put it in a drawer.

2. Peter Returns 🧚

A few nights later, Peter Pan came back

to find his shadow. With him was

a tiny fairy named Tinker Bell.

She sparkled with golden light.

The children woke up and saw Peter

trying to stick his shadow back on with soap.

Wendy helped him sew it on properly.

"Thank you," said Peter. "I live in Neverland

with the Lost Boys. They are boys who fell

out of their prams when their nurses

weren't looking."

"Can you really fly?" asked John.

"Of course!" said Peter. "I'll teach you.

Think happy thoughts!"

Tinker Bell sprinkled fairy dust

on the children. They thought their

happiest thoughts and soon they were

floating in the air!

3. Flying to Neverland 🌟

"Come with me to Neverland!" said Peter.

"You can be a mother to the Lost Boys, Wendy."

The children flew out the window,

following Peter through the night sky.

They flew past Big Ben, over the clouds,

and toward the second star to the right.

"Straight on till morning!" Peter called out.

Below them, the sea sparkled like diamonds.

Islands appeared, and finally they saw it -

Neverland! It had forests, mountains,

a lagoon, and an Indian camp.

4. The Lost Boys 🏝️

The Lost Boys were waiting for Peter.

There was Slightly, Tootles, Nibs, Curly,

and the Twins. They lived in a home

underground, with a big tree growing above it.

But Neverland had dangers too.

The evil Captain Hook and his pirates

sailed the seas. Hook hated Peter Pan

because Peter had cut off his hand

in a sword fight.

A crocodile had eaten the hand and now

followed Hook everywhere, wanting to eat

the rest of him! The crocodile had also

swallowed a clock, so Hook always heard

"tick-tock, tick-tock" when the

crocodile was near.

5. Adventures Begin 🗡️

Wendy became like a mother to the Lost Boys.

She told them bedtime stories and

took care of them. John and Michael

joined in all their adventures.

They had tea parties with the fairies,

swam with the beautiful mermaids

in the lagoon, and played with

Tiger Lily and her Indian tribe.

One day, the pirates captured Tiger Lily!

Peter bravely rescued her from

Marooner's Rock, where the pirates

had left her.

Tiger Lily's father, the Indian Chief,

was so grateful that he made Peter

and the children members of their tribe.

6. Captain Hook's Trick 🏴‍☠️

Captain Hook was very angry.

He wanted to get rid of Peter Pan

once and for all. The pirate discovered

where Peter's hideout was.

Hook found out that Wendy and the boys

were homesick. He sent his pirates

to capture them when they came out

of their underground home.

"We'll make them walk the plank!"

Hook laughed his evil laugh.

But first, Hook had a terrible plan.

He left a poisoned cake for Peter,

who was sleeping underground.

7. Tinker Bell Saves Peter 💫

Tinker Bell saw the poisoned cake.

She knew Peter would eat it when he woke up.

The brave little fairy flew as fast

as she could and got there just as

Peter was about to take a bite.

"No, Peter!" she cried, and knocked

the cake away. But some of the poison

touched her, and she began to fade.

"Tink!" cried Peter. "Don't leave me!"

"If children believe in fairies,

clap your hands!" Peter called out.

All around the world, children clapped,

and Tinker Bell's light grew bright again.

She was saved!

8. The Pirate Ship

Peter flew to Hook's ship to save his friends.

The pirates had tied up Wendy, John, Michael,

and the Lost Boys. They were about to make

them walk the plank!

"Tick-tock, tick-tock!"

Hook heard the sound and turned white

with fear. But it wasn't the crocodile -

it was Peter, making the sound to scare Hook!

Peter jumped onto the ship.

"I'm here, Hook!" he shouted.

9. The Great Fight ⚔️

Peter and Hook fought with their swords

all over the ship. Up the masts they climbed,

across the deck they danced.

Peter was quick and clever,

while Hook was strong but scared.

The Lost Boys broke free and helped

fight the pirates. Even Wendy grabbed a sword!

Finally, Peter cornered Hook

at the edge of the ship.

"This time you've lost, Hook!" said Peter.

Hook looked down and saw the crocodile

waiting in the water, its mouth wide open.

With a great cry, Hook jumped -

right into the crocodile's mouth!

The pirates surrendered, and Peter

became captain of the ship.

10. Time to Go Home 🏠

"It's time to go home," Wendy said sadly.

She missed her parents.

Peter flew the ship all the way to London.

The Lost Boys decided to stay with

the Darling family, who adopted them all.

Mr. and Mrs. Darling were so happy

to have their children back,

they welcomed everyone with open arms.

But Peter wouldn't stay.

"I don't want to grow up," he said.

"Will you come back?" Wendy asked.

11. The Promise 🌙

"I'll come for you every spring,"

Peter promised. "We'll fly to Neverland

and have new adventures!"

He kept his promise. Every year,

Peter returned, and Wendy flew with him

to Neverland. Even when she grew older,

she never forgot the boy who wouldn't grow up.

And if you believe in magic and happy thoughts,

maybe one night you'll see Peter

at your window too.

Just remember - second star to the right,

and straight on till morning!
